COLUMBUS, Ohio — The Supreme Court of Ohio affirmed the Public Utility Commission of Ohio’s (PUCO) decision regarding the rate plan of AEP Ohio, rejecting a challenge from Interstate Gas Supply (IGS), a competing electricity generator. The court’s decision upholds that AEP Ohio is not improperly recovering costs associated with its generation services through its distribution rates.
The case centered on allegations that AEP Ohio was using funds collected from customers who do not use its competitive generation services to subsidize its own generation activities. IGS, which operates in competition with AEP in the electricity generation market, argued that the PUCO’s approval of AEP’s 2020 rate plan was detrimental to competition and unfair to customers.
Justice Jennifer Brunner, writing for the court, detailed the requirements for challenging a PUCO-approved rate plan. She explained that it was IGS’s responsibility to demonstrate that the rates approved by PUCO were unjust, unreasonable, or unlawful. The core of IGS’s argument was based on a study conducted by AEP’s own staff, which indicated that approximately $4.7 million collected for electricity distribution might have been used to subsidize AEP’s competitive generation services, benefiting customers who did not choose alternative suppliers.
However, during the PUCO proceedings, IGS had previously contested the reliability of this study. Justice Brunner highlighted that IGS could not later use the disputed study as evidence to claim that AEP’s rates were unjustified or that they unfairly offset generation costs. The court found that IGS had not provided sufficient proof to substantiate their claims that the PUCO acted unreasonably in approving AEP’s rate plan.
The court’s unanimous decision was supported by Chief Justice Sharon L. Kennedy and Justices Patrick F. Fischer, R. Patrick DeWine, Michael P. Donnelly, and Melody Stewart. Additionally, First District Court of Appeals Judge Robert C. Winkler, sitting in place of Justice Joseph T. Deters, joined in the opinion.
